About the Construction of Dudhghar/ Godown (Scheduled Tribe Area) Scheme

The scheme "Construction of Dudhghar/ Godown (Scheduled Tribe Area)" introduced by the Agriculture, Farmers Welfare and Cooperation Department, Gujarat, aims to provide financial support to Village Milk Producer Co-operative Societies in Scheduled Tribe areas that lack their own milk storage or cattle feed storage infrastructure. It also promotes installation of bulk milk coolers and similar equipment.

Eligibility Criteria

  1. The Society must not already own a Dudhghar or Godown.
  2. The Society must have its own land available for the construction of the Dudhghar or Godown.
  3. The Society must not have availed of the benefit earlier under this or any other scheme for a similar purpose.

How to Apply for Construction of Dudhghar/ Godown (Scheduled Tribe Area)

Application mode: Online

Step 1: The applicant may visit and apply online at I-Khedut Portal: https://ikhedut.gujarat.gov.in/

Step 2: On the home page, click on ‘Schemes’ and then click on ‘Animal Husbandry Schemes’.

Step 3: Now select the scheme, click on the ‘Apply’ button and an application page will open.

Step 4: Click on &amp;quot;Apply New&amp;quot; button and submit a new application.

Step 5: Click on the &amp;quot;Update Application&amp;quot; button to add corrections to the application.

Step 6: Once the application is done, confirm it.

Step 7: Take a print out of the confirmed application.

Step 8: Applicant can also check their Application Status/View/Print/Upload Application details from the below link: https://ikhedut.gujarat.gov.in/public/frm_Applicant_Corner.aspx
